Fire damage restoration is the process of cleaning and repairing a property after a fire. This involves removing smoke and soot, deodorizing, and repairing structural damage. It also includes addressing any water damage caused by firefighting. The aim is to restore the property to its original condition.
When pros arrive for fire and smoke damage restoration, they first assess the situation. They'll identify the full extent of smoke, soot, and water damage. Then, they'll begin cleaning affected surfaces and items. They use specialized equipment for odor removal and structural repairs if needed.
